Emergency Tree Removal in Reno, NV

Emergency tree removal services provide immediate assistance for safely removing trees that pose a risk to property or safety. This service is typically requested in situations where a tree has fallen, is leaning dangerously, or has suffered storm damage, making it a priority for homeowners needing urgent intervention to prevent further damage or injury. Projects covered include removing trees that have become unstable due to weather events, storm-damaged limbs, or trees that are obstructing access or utility lines. Property owners should understand the scope of work involved, potential safety considerations, and the importance of prompt action to mitigate risks associated with hazardous trees.

Before requesting emergency tree removal, property owners often want to know about the extent of the damage, the urgency of the situation, and any potential impacts on surrounding structures or landscaping. It is also important to consider access to the site, the size and location of the tree, and whether additional cleanup or stump removal will be necessary afterward. Clear communication about these factors can help ensure that the service addresses the immediate safety concerns effectively and efficiently.

Emergency Tree Removal Questions

What situations require emergency tree removal? Emergency removal is needed when a tree poses an immediate risk due to damage, instability, or storm impact that could cause it to fall or break.

How can I tell if a tree is unsafe? Signs include large cracks, leaning, dead or broken branches, or visible root damage that suggest the tree may fall or cause damage.

Is it necessary to remove a fallen or broken tree immediately? Yes, removing fallen or broken trees promptly helps prevent further damage to property or injury risks.

What should property owners do before professional help arrives? Keep a safe distance from the tree and clear the area to prevent accidents or injuries during removal.
